openSUSE:应用商店
本节解释了如何为 openSUSE 应用商店 贡献内容。
openSUSE 应用商店 是一个基于 Ruby 的 Web 应用程序。它在 GitHub 上公开开发。本指南将重点介绍如何添加或更改条目。
获取收录
为了获得令人满意的条目,必须满足以下要求
软件包需要
- 位于 openSUSE:Tumbleweed
- 如果不是这种情况,请参阅 openSUSE:如何为 Factory 贡献
- 拥有一个.desktop用于分类的文件
- 有关标准化,请参阅 openSUSE:打包桌面菜单类别。
- 包含一个appdata.xml文件用于截图和描述
- 请参阅 AppData 规范
最佳实践是提交缺失或更正的.desktop和.appdata.xml文件到上游,并将更改或添加包含在带有 patch 标签的补丁中,如 openSUSE:打包补丁指南 中所述。 这样,整个 Linux 生态系统都可以从中受益。 这.desktop用于程序菜单,而.appdata.xml也用于 GNOME Software、Pantheon 或 KDE Plasma 。
外部链接
: